Step 1

Before embarking on any acquisition, clarity is crucial. Key considerations include:

  • Purpose of Investment: Are you seeking a multi-family property, office space, or retail unit?
  • Return on Investment (ROI): What are your financial benchmarks?
  • Budget: How much capital do you have for upfront costs, and how will you secure financing?

Example Scenario:
A client aims to purchase a 10,000 sq. ft. retail property in New York City for $5 million, seeking 70% financing for the deal.

Step 2

Finding the right property involves a comprehensive analysis of market trends and opportunities. Lions Financial conducts:

  • Neighborhood Analysis: Compare up-and-coming areas versus established hubs.
  • Zoning & Regulations: Understand any restrictions that might impact the property’s use.
  • Comparative Market Analysis: Evaluate potential ROI based on current market conditions.

Example Scenario:
We shortlist three to five properties and provide insights on each location’s traffic, rental income projections, and growth potential.

Step 4

Finalizing your acquisition requires rigorous evaluation and risk mitigation. Key actions include:

  • Inspections: Identify maintenance or compliance issues.
  • Legal Review: Work with the attorney on contracts, verify title clarity, review tenant agreements, etc…
  • Closing Preparation: Finalize financing and documentation.

Example Scenario:
During due diligence, a title issue is uncovered. Lions Financial works closely with the client’s legal counsel to resolve it, ensuring a smooth closing.
